Transaction 8013605e6c83b18c53ebe65aa4c7cb8dc7617da75a26dcc3e89f4354b0dadaf7
1 Input
1 Output
-
8013605e6c83b18c53ebe65aa4c7cb8dc7617da75a26dcc3e89f4354b0dadaf7: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b76f77423a20014addc8f6cbe6408b0e549a1a1cf7d44161cc36784ad95e109b
- address
- bc1pkahhws36yqq54hwg7m97vsytpe2f5xsu7l2yzcwvxeuy4k27zzds849lc8